Optional website analytics

Nothing is sent to Google Analytics unless you choose Allow. If you allow it, we measure pages visited, sections viewed or engaged with, navigation selections and contact-button selections. A contact-button selection shows contact intent, not whether an enquiry was completed. We do not send Google anything you type or include in an email.

Google Analytics may set analytics cookies and client identifiers and process device, browser, approximate-location and referral information to provide the service. We do not assign our own user IDs, use Google Signals or allow advertising personalisation. Analytics event and user data retention is configured for two months.
